Abrupt Discontinuation of Metoprolol: Serious Cardiovascular Risks
Abruptly stopping metoprolol can cause severe exacerbation of angina, myocardial infarction, ventricular arrhythmias, rebound hypertension, and even death—particularly dangerous in patients with coronary artery disease. 1, 2
Immediate Cardiovascular Consequences
When metoprolol is stopped suddenly, several dangerous physiological changes occur within 2-8 days:
- Rebound increase in cardiac chronotropic sensitivity to catecholamines (up to 52% increase), making the heart hyperresponsive to stress 3
- Rebound tachycardia with resting heart rate increases of approximately 15% above baseline 3
- Severe worsening of angina in patients with coronary artery disease, potentially leading to acute coronary syndrome 2
- Risk of myocardial infarction and ventricular arrhythmias, especially in post-MI patients 1, 2
- Rebound hypertension with blood pressure spikes above pre-treatment levels 1, 3
High-Risk Patient Populations
Certain patients face particularly severe consequences from abrupt cessation:
- Coronary artery disease patients: Risk of acute MI, unstable angina, and sudden cardiac death—mortality rates up to 50% have been reported in some studies 4
- Post-MI patients: Abrupt withdrawal can lead to clinical deterioration and loss of secondary prevention benefits 1
- Heart failure with reduced ejection fraction (HFrEF): Can precipitate acute decompensation requiring hospitalization 1
- Patients with thyrotoxicosis: May precipitate thyroid storm when beta-blockade is suddenly removed 2
Mechanism of Withdrawal Syndrome
The withdrawal phenomenon occurs due to:
- Upregulation of beta-adrenergic receptors during chronic beta-blocker therapy, creating supersensitivity when the drug is removed 3
- Loss of protective cardiac effects including heart rate control, blood pressure reduction, and decreased myocardial oxygen demand 2
- Unmasking of underlying sympathetic hyperactivity in cardiovascular disease states 3
Safe Discontinuation Protocol
The American College of Cardiology and American Heart Association mandate gradual tapering over 1-2 weeks when discontinuing metoprolol: 1, 2
- Reduce dose by 25-50% every 1-2 weeks until complete discontinuation 1
- Monitor closely for return of angina symptoms, blood pressure elevation, or tachycardia during tapering 2
- Reinstate metoprolol immediately if angina worsens or acute coronary insufficiency develops during tapering 2
- Warn patients explicitly against self-discontinuation without physician guidance 2
Critical Exceptions to Tapering
Tapering is not necessary when:
- Switching to another beta-blocker at therapeutic doses (e.g., transitioning from metoprolol to carvedilol ≥12.5 mg twice daily maintains continuous beta-blockade) 4

Clinical Monitoring During Withdrawal
Even with gradual tapering, monitor for:
- Angina symptoms: Chest pain, dyspnea, or anginal equivalents 2
- Vital signs: Blood pressure and heart rate at each dose reduction 1
- Arrhythmias: Though uncommon, ventricular arrhythmias can occur 2, 3
- Heart failure symptoms: Edema, orthopnea, or exercise intolerance in HFrEF patients 1
Special Consideration: Unrecognized Coronary Disease
Because coronary artery disease may be unrecognized, it is prudent not to discontinue metoprolol abruptly even in patients treated only for hypertension. 2 Many patients have subclinical coronary disease that places them at risk for withdrawal complications.
